The Google Voice app for BlackBerry has been updated version 0.2.0.2 (what a fun version number!). An update for the app has been long overdue, and this version includes an option to check your balance, faster dialing and banner notifications.
I've been hoping that all of the Google apps for BlackBerry (Google Voice, Gmail app etc.) would step it up at some point and flow better on BlackBerry, but it really doesn't look like that will happen anytime soon. If you're a Google Voice user head to the link below from your device to download.

Google Voice for BlackBerry Updated to Version 0.1.7
The Google Voice app has been updated to version 0.1.7. No major overhaul in this release, and no changelog means most likely just some minor bug fixes. I'm still holding out for a totally revamped Google Voice App (and some addition to Google Voice itself) that will allow for MMS and some other much needed features.
